| 28/01/2007 Keighley Athletic 2 Three Horses 5
Athletic looked to be comfortably heading for all three points, leading 2-0 with twenty minutes to go through Alex Familio and Steve Kernan strikes. But the aging team capitulated, letting in a flurry of late goals and ending up comfortable losers. 14/01/06 New Variety Club 3 Keighley Athletic 4 Athletic, who showed no signs of any rust after six weeks without a game started brightly and soon found themselves one up through Alex Familio . After conceding a couple of weak goals they found themselves trailing 2-1 at the break. The away side came back strongly after the interval with Tom Whitwam equalising from an impossible angle and new signing Pete volleying Athletic into the lead. Alex Familio grabbed his second to put the game out of New Varietys reach despite a late consolation goal from the home side Athletic went on to win 4-3. 19/11/06 Keighley Athletic 3 Silsden Town 2 Athletic scraped through to the next round of the Keighley Sunday cup with a hard-fought victory in the Marley mud. The home side started brightly and were soon in to a two goal lead as the pacy Alex Familio twice punished the Silsden defence with marauding running and classy finishing. Silsden fought back though and deservedly pulled a goal back just before half-time. The second half began with Athletic asserting themselves and Mark Johnson extended the lead following a flowing length of the field move involving the majority of the home side. After that Athletic looked mostly comfortable but Silsden had the last word with a cracking consolation goal right on the final whistle. 12/11/06 Keighley Utd 4 Keighley Athletic 6 Nicholson and Kernan returned from injury and it made all the difference as Athletic put in a good display at Oakbank. The veteran Kernan was in great form, banging a classy hat-trick, Al Familio bagged two good ones too and young John Child added another. Looking much better 05/11/06 Stanbury 6 Keighley Athletic 1 Woefully understrength due to injuries and unavailability- we were very soundly beaten. 29/10/06 Keighley Athletic 2 Three Horses 4 Athletic probably had the better of this one but they were let down once again by some comical defending and woeful finishing. Paul Goodwin and Tom Whitwham scored two well taken goals, apart from that we werent very good. 22/10/06 Cavenish 0 Keighley Athletic 1 Bit of a scrappy affair but one well taken goal from Familio settled it against game opponents 15/10/06 Keighley Athletic 7 Keighley Utd 0 I was out injured and wasnt there- which probably explains the result. Think Paul Owens(3), Al Familio(2), Tom Whitwham and Ben McCormack scored. 8/10/06 Keighley Athletic 1 AC Victoria 5 Athletic's slump continued in a game which turned into a bit of a hammering, which seemed unlikely after an even first half. Moriarty the Vic forward was the difference, as he banged in 4 quick goals. Athletic's finishing was again poor and Steve Kernan's late strike was little consolation. 1/10/06 Kirk Deighton 2 Keighley Athletic 0 A disappointing performance from a half-strength Athletic, the visitors had enough chances to win comfortably but Stew Nicholson and Steve Kernan were both wasteful and the home side, who had very few chances, took advantage. The booze-up around Wetherby and Headingley afterwards was fun though .24/9/06 Keighley Athletic 3 New Variety Club 4 Athletic lost their unbeaten record as New Variety took the spolis from this keenly fought encounter. Athletic suffered an early blow when striker Steve Bland limped off injured after only a minute. Variety took advantage and went ahead although new signing Martin McLennon soon equalised for Athletic. Variety scored again just before the break only for Al Familio to bag a second equaliser. Variety then grabbed two quick goals and although Athletic rallied and pulled one back through a spectacular own goal- they could not find a further equaliser. 17/9/06 Silsden Town 1 Keighley Athletic 6 Athletic completed a comfortable victory in Silsden to move top of the league. The visitors started brightly and Steve Kernan put them into an early lead, numerous chances were then squandered and could be said that Athletic got what they deserved when Silsden equalised just before half time. The finishing in the second half was much more clinical as Kernan added a second, man of the match Rob Wall struck a hat-trick and Steve Bland picked up the other as Athletic continued their unbeaten start to the season. 10/9/06 Keighley Athletic 3 Stanbury 2 This was great win for Athletic who showed bags of character to come back from behind and take all three points. In a fairly even first half Athletic were perhaps unlucky to come in at half time two goals down, the difference lie purely in the quality of the finishing as Stanbury's Bainbridge and Armstrong showed the Athletic strikers how to do it. The second half was a completely different story as Steve Bland, Rob Wall and Alex Familio completely overrun the Stanbury defence with Wall hitting two and Familio the other. 7/9/06 George Cullingworth 4 Keighley Athletic 4 Athletic will rue not taking all three points from this competitive encounter: Played on a difficult surface, this was a physical match in which the visitors struggled to get going and found themselves two behind early in the second half. Athletic eventually raised their game and scored four quick goals from Paul Owens(2), Tom Whitwham and Steve Kernan but two late George goals brought them a point they probably deserved. 3/9/06 Three Horses 2 Keighley Athletic 5 Athletic kicked things off in style with a fine win against the Horses. The team had a new look about it, with several key players missing through injury. But a strong defensive performance and some good finishing ensured the scoreline was more comfortable than it could have been. Steve Kernan and Jamie Smith got the goals along with the outstanding Steve Bland (2) and Alex Familio. |
